The best-selling book of all time is the Christian Bible. It is impossible to know exactly how many copies have been printed in the roughly 1500 years since its contents were standardized, but research conducted by the British and Foreign Bible Society in 2021 suggests that the total number probably lies between 5 and 7 billion copies.

From guinnessworldrecords.....the study produced by the British and Foreign Bible Society (founded in 1804) calculated that 2,458,000,000 Bibles were printed between 1815 and 1975.

The 5–7 billion figure has been arrived at by adding the above-mentioned figures to annual estimates compiled by United Bible Societies (the global umbrella organization). In the 21st century, Bibles are printed at a rate of around 80 million per year.
